About us Founded in 2017, Wayve is the leading developer of Embodied AI technology. Our advanced AI software and foundation models enable vehicles to perceive, understand, and navigate any complex environment, enhancing the usability and safety of automated driving systems.
Our intelligent, mapless, and hardware-agnostic AI products are designed for automakers, accelerating the transition from assisted to automated driving.
We value diversity, embrace new perspectives, and foster an inclusive work environment; The Role As a Vehicle Validation Engineer at Wayve, you’ll play a key role in enabling the real-world deployment of our end-to-end AI driving systems. You’ll ensure our vehicles are ready for testing and that test activities deliver high-quality, reliable data to accelerate development.
Joining at an early stage, you’ll help shape how we test and operate autonomous vehicles at scale—developing validation approaches, improving systems, and working closely with engineering, product, and operations teams to push the boundaries of what’s possible.
Beyond test execution, you’ll contribute to how vehicle performance is evaluated and communicated, helping provide meaningful feedback on system behaviour, performance gaps, and real-world driving quality from a customer perspective.
Plan and execute vehicle tests to support development, validation, benchmarking, and real-world deployment.
Develop and improve vehicle validation test concepts to evaluate system performance across a range of real-world scenarios.
Work closely with engineering, product, and operations teams to translate testing needs into effective test activities.
Ensure vehicles are prepared, maintained, and consistently ready for safe and efficient testing.
Deliver high-quality test data, performance reporting, and actionable insights to support rapid iteration and decision-making.
Provide detailed feedback on vehicle behaviour, driving performance, and system gaps from both technical and customer perspectives.
Conduct benchmarking activities to evaluate system performance and track progress over time.
Develop and improve testing processes, documentation, and operational best practices as the team scales.
